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H3956
Hebrew: לָשׁוֹן
Transliteration: lâshôwn
Pronunciation: law-shone'
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: + {babbler} {bay} + evil {speaker} {language} {talker} {tongue} wedge.
Definition:
the tongue (of man or {animals}) used literally (as the instrument of {licking} {eating} or {speech}) and figuratively ({speech} an {ingot} a fork of {flame} a cove of water)
1. tongue
a. tongue (of men)
1. tongue (literal)
2. tongue (organ of speech)
b. language
c. tongue (of animals)
d. tongue (of fire)
e. wedge, bay of sea (tongue-shaped)
